RNAvigate is a toolset to explore, compare, and visualize chemical probing data, structure models, and annotations between experimental samples.
For non-coders, RNAvigate is designed to be easy to learn. Reach out to me if you want help onboarding for your group. Using RNAvigate in a Jupyter Notebook will transform how you explore data, document thoughts, and share transparent and reproducible analyses.
For coders, RNAvigate is extremely flexible and a great package for scripting and standardizing plots and analyses as part of a bigger workflow.
